World IN BRIEF : BRAZIL : Kidnapers Induce Labor, Steal Baby

Three men kidnaped a pregnant woman in Rio de Janeiro, induced labor and stole her baby, police said. A police spokesman said Isabel da Silva Santos, 42, was kidnaped outside her in-law’s home in Rio’s poor North Zone, blindfolded and driven to a medical clinic. There her abductors used a drug to induce labor. Police said they believe the baby was taken by child traffickers, who reportedly sell Brazilian children overseas.
